Why Are We Still Using Animals For Medical Research?
Season 6
Episode 12
For decades, many companies tested their products on animals to see if they were safe. But as long as there has been animal testing there has also been opposition to it. Today, much of the animal testing we do isn’t necessary anymore, but it is still a practice that is done in research labs across the country. Myles explores some of the new alternatives and technologies that have been developed.
